Los Angeles's second-largest park sits on rolling hills above Dodger Stadium with sweeping views of downtown and the San Gabriel Mountains. Locals come for the quiet trails through eucalyptus groves, the lotus-filled pond at the Academy Road entrance, and picnic spots that feel genuinely removed from the city. Parking can be chaotic on Dodger game days, so time your visit accordingly.
